WCLC 2023 | Patient-reported data in dose-finding clinical trials

Bellinda Kallimanis, PhD, LUNGevity Foundation, Tarpon Springs, FL, outlines the 2023 International Association for the Study of Lung Cancer (IASLC) webinar on the use of patient-reported data to optimise dose-finding clinical trials. The session explored the design of early phase dose-finding studies, the difficulties of those trials in the era of targeted therapies in contrast with chemotherapies, and how patient-reported data can complement clinician-reported data. Dr Kallimanis discusses the research presented by patient advocates on getting involved in working groups and conducting research with patient advocacy in mind. This interview took place at the 2023 World Conference on Lung Cancer (WCLC) in Singapore, Singapore.
